About TRUE AMES
True Ames has been crafting the highest quality surfboard fins made from the best materials available for close to 40 years. As a watering hole for the surf industry's top craftsman, we specialize in community and design. What Is the Cost of Living Near Santa Barbara?

Understanding the cost of living near Santa Barbara is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at True Ames.
Santa Barbara's Cost of Living Index is approximately 204.1 (104.1% more expensive than US average; 46.0% more than CA average). 'American Riviera', extremely desirable coastal city with exceptionally high housing costs and overall high cost of living.
